Original abstract
The paper presents a methodology and an IJK – algorithm to calculate an interval estimate of a system reliability function using statistical or expert interval estimations of the reliability functions of mutually independent system elements. The interval reliability calculations are based on interval arithmetic and the algorithm uses the method of list and the neighbourhood matrix of the graph of a given reliability system.
